diff options
author | 2021-02-25 15:32:04 +0000 | |
---|---|---|
committer | 2021-04-13 15:29:44 +0000 | |
commit | 57d4aef280052fcce95c5b7b3f764df76ceb4118 (patch) | |
tree | 1a3a3661ebe2f73c656c121c740bf31e201bfb7a /java | |
parent | b7027a66148bcc0b0957d63e6ea1b6a14a59d8cc (diff) | |
download | latinime-57d4aef280052fcce95c5b7b3f764df76ceb4118.tar.gz latinime-57d4aef280052fcce95c5b7b3f764df76ceb4118.tar.xz latinime-57d4aef280052fcce95c5b7b3f764df76ceb4118.zip |
Add lint baseline to address NewApi errors
We are enabling a new lint check where the min sdk != compile sdk.
It has produced a lot of errors and adding the baseline file(s)
allows us to continue work without introducing more problems.
Bug: 150847901
Test: m lint-check
Change-Id: Ic37bd8c531af7e68c939ce9c05614c37e6699b03
Merged-In: Ic37bd8c531af7e68c939ce9c05614c37e6699b03
Diffstat (limited to 'java')
-rw-r--r-- | java/lint-baseline.xml | 81 |
1 files changed, 81 insertions, 0 deletions
diff --git a/java/lint-baseline.xml b/java/lint-baseline.xml new file mode 100644 index 000000000..02f41f4e4 --- /dev/null +++ b/java/lint-baseline.xml @@ -0,0 +1,81 @@ +<?xml version="1.0" encoding="UTF-8"?> +<issues format="5" by="lint 4.1.0" client="cli" variant="all" version="4.1.0"> + + <issue + id="NewApi" + message="Call requires API level 23 (current min is 21): `android.graphics.Paint#hasGlyph`" + errorLine1=" return paint.hasGlyph(switzerland);" + errorLine2=" ~~~~~~~~"> + <location + file="packages/inputmethods/LatinIME/java/src/com/android/inputmethod/keyboard/emoji/EmojiCategory.java" + line="445" + column="26"/> + </issue> + + <issue + id="NewApi" + message="Call requires API level 23 (current min is 21): `android.graphics.Paint#hasGlyph`" + errorLine1=" return paint.hasGlyph(cheese);" + errorLine2=" ~~~~~~~~"> + <location + file="packages/inputmethods/LatinIME/java/src/com/android/inputmethod/keyboard/emoji/EmojiCategory.java" + line="461" + column="26"/> + </issue> + + <issue + id="NewApi" + message="Call requires API level 23 (current min is 21): `android.content.Context#getSystemService`" + errorLine1=" final WindowManager wm = getSystemService(WindowManager.class);" + errorLine2=" ~~~~~~~~~~~~~~~~"> + <location + file="packages/inputmethods/LatinIME/java/src/com/android/inputmethod/latin/LatinIME.java" + line="606" + column="34"/> + </issue> + + <issue + id="NewApi" + message="Call requires API level 23 (current min is 21): `android.content.Context#getSystemService`" + errorLine1=" final WindowManager wm = getSystemService(WindowManager.class);" + errorLine2=" ~~~~~~~~~~~~~~~~"> + <location + file="packages/inputmethods/LatinIME/java/src/com/android/inputmethod/latin/LatinIME.java" + line="804" + column="34"/> + </issue> + + <issue + id="NewApi" + message="Call requires API level 23 (current min is 21): `android.app.ActivityOptions#makeBasic`" + errorLine1=" ActivityOptions.makeBasic().setLaunchDisplayId(currentDisplayId).toBundle());" + errorLine2=" ~~~~~~~~~"> + <location + file="packages/inputmethods/LatinIME/java/src/com/android/inputmethod/latin/LatinIME.java" + line="1823" + column="33"/> + </issue> + + <issue + id="NewApi" + message="Call requires API level 26 (current min is 21): `android.app.ActivityOptions#setLaunchDisplayId`" + errorLine1=" ActivityOptions.makeBasic().setLaunchDisplayId(currentDisplayId).toBundle());" + errorLine2=" ~~~~~~~~~~~~~~~~~~"> + <location + file="packages/inputmethods/LatinIME/java/src/com/android/inputmethod/latin/LatinIME.java" + line="1823" + column="45"/> + </issue> + + <issue + id="NewApi" + message="Call requires API level 23 (current min is 21): `android.content.Context#getSystemService`" + errorLine1=" final UserManager userManager = context.getSystemService(UserManager.class);" + errorLine2=" ~~~~~~~~~~~~~~~~"> + <location + file="packages/inputmethods/LatinIME/java/src/com/android/inputmethod/compat/UserManagerCompatUtils.java" + line="69" + column="49"/> + </issue> + +</issues> |